    The Hotel la Pietra is situated down a side road away from the main roads and therefore is in a very quiet location. Free secure car parking is a nice bonus. The room was a reasonable size and it had a balcony where you could sit outside and enjoy the sun. The bedroom offered all the usual facilities including a fridge. The bathroom was a reasonable size, clean, well stocked and well maintained. The hotel offers a lovely swimming pool and also sun loungers if you wanted to use them. We had a meal in the restaurant which was plentiful in portion size and tasty. Very good value for money. Breakfast was a self serve buffet with plenty of fresh items available. There is also a really lovely friendly cat that wonders around. All in all we had a very pleasant stay, thank you

We visited in the month of April (easter) and temperature is still mild, but I notice the airconditioned had issues when switch to colder temperature so better have that check if going during summer. Communication with the staff was great, they were approachable to our needs. Breakfast was adequate. It's an Italian buffet as also advertised so don't expect warm foods. I wish the tables were set properly though during breakfast and not just one long table. Swimming pool was not yet open but we saw it and it is definitely smaller than shown in the picture. A great plus though is their Elia restaurant, a bisteccheria /foccaceria type restuarant if you would like one of the best Fiorentina steak in the region. Don't forget to reserve it though in advance. It was all worth it. In summary, our short easter stay in this hotel is good and we definitely recommend it.
